To determine:
The definition of detritivores and decomposers, also explain their importance in ecosystem.
Introduction:
Ecosystem consists of various trophic levels which are interconnected to each other. Producers form the first trophic level and detritivores and decomposers form the final trophic level within an ecosystem. Detritivores and decomposers are the lower organisms that feed upon wastes and dead and decaying matter. Detritivores include nematode worms, earthworms, millipedes, and larvae of some flies. Decomposers include fungi and bacteria.
